The Timeless Art of Moroccan Rugs
Moroccan rugs have long been treasured for their vibrant colors, intricate designs, and the rich history they embody. Each rug is a testament to the skill and artistry of Berber artisans who have honed their craft over generations, weaving intricate patterns inspired by nature, culture, and tradition. Crafted with timeless techniques, these rugs are often made from natural fibers like wool, silk, or even camel hair, resulting in a comfortable texture.
While rooted in tradition, Moroccan rug design has also embraced modern influences. Contemporary designers are incorporating bold, abstract patterns into their creations, blurring the lines between classic and contemporary aesthetics. This fusion of old and new creates a unique and versatile style that adds a touch of global flair.
